Buckley Jewellery dazzles with micro pave ‘Bouton’ Collection
By Charlotte Turner |

Buckley Jewellery announces that coinciding with the company’s exhibition at the TFWA show in Singapore it will also launch a brand new range of sterling silver jewellery called Bouton.
This new premium range was created by Adrian Buckley, CEO of Buckley Jewellery, to showcase the company’s 20 years of design experience and exhibit ‘the award winning micro pave techniques employed by his technical craftsmen around the world’.
Buckley has created a ‘dazzling’ 100 piece collection of cubic zirconia gems set in 925 sterling silver, with micro pave detail. Pieces include rings, earrings, eye, pendants and bracelets.
To launch Bouton, a photographic and video campaign has been produced by the French fashion photographer Kristian Schuller.
Adrian Buckley said, “I have waited a long time to finally launch my new sterling silver brand and really wanted to create a more luxurious collection of pretty, easy to wear pure silver jewellery for women who like to have fun and look fantastic.
“I also wanted to create a range of beautiful jewellery that would last for decades, due to the highest levels of craftsmanship.”
